Method

Cooking Instructions

  1. 1

    Prepare the Base

    In a large pot,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and sauté until translucent, about 4-5 minutes.

  2. 2

    Add Garlic and Rice

    Stir in the minced garlic and Arborio rice, cooking for an additional 2 minutes until the rice is lightly toasted.

  3. 3

    Pour in the Broth

    Gradually add the vegetable broth, one cup at a time, stirring frequently until the rice absorbs the broth before adding more. Continue this process until the rice is creamy and al dente, about 18-20 minutes.

  4. 4

    Incorporate Peas

    During the last 5 minutes of cooking, add the fresh green peas to the rice, stirring to combine.

  5. 5

    Finish with Cheese and Seasoning

    Once the rice is fully cooked, remove from heat and stir in the grated Parmesan cheese. Season with salt and black pepper to taste. Garnish with fresh parsley before serving.
